Why Manual Whale Tracking Fails on PumpFun
Traditional whale watching relies on transaction scanners and manual wallet monitoring. This approach breaks down completely on PumpFun for several reasons.
First, volume. PumpFun processes thousands of new token launches daily. Even dedicated traders can't manually analyze more than a handful of opportunities before missing the next wave.
Second, whale wallet rotation. Smart money doesn't use the same wallet forever. When a wallet gets too much attention or accumulates too much capital, whales migrate to fresh addresses. Manual trackers lose the trail.
Third, timing. By the time you spot whale activity manually, analyze the token, and execute your trade, the opportunity has often passed. Bonding curve prices move fast when whales start accumulating.
Fourth, false signals. Not every large transaction indicates smart money. Many "whale" buys come from inexperienced traders about to lose everything. Without historical context, you can't separate signal from noise.
How Automated Whale Discovery Actually Works
Effective PumpFun whale detection requires systematic automation, not manual observation. The process starts with comprehensive token scanning across every PumpFun launch.
When a new token appears, the system traces funding sources back through wallet relationships. This reveals which addresses provided initial liquidity and early buy pressure. Most importantly, it identifies the funder wallets behind successful launches.
Next comes performance tracking. Every funder wallet gets monitored across dozens or hundreds of subsequent token interactions. The system tracks entry prices, exit prices, holding periods, and final outcomes. Wallets that consistently achieve 5x+ returns get flagged for promotion.
Promotion triggers happen automatically when statistical thresholds are met. A wallet needs 50+ token interactions with 80%+ win rate to reach S-tier status. The system also requires recent activity — dormant wallets get demoted regardless of historical performance.
Demotion works the same way. When tracked wallets start underperforming (win rate drops below 40%), they're automatically removed from the watchlist. No human bias, no favorites, just cold performance metrics.
The Multi-Whale Convergence Signal
Single whale buys can be noise. Multiple independent whale wallets signaling the same token simultaneously? That's the highest-conviction indicator in crypto.
Convergence detection scans for synchronized activity across tracked wallets. When 2+ S-tier whales independently discover and buy the same token within a narrow time window, the system flags this as a premium signal.
The math is compelling. Individual whale wallets achieve 80-96% win rates. When multiple whales converge, success rates approach certainty. These tokens consistently outperform the broader PumpFun ecosystem.
Timing matters enormously here. Convergence signals lose power rapidly as more traders pile in. The system prioritizes early-stage convergence when bonding curve prices remain accessible.
Bundle analysis adds another layer of confidence. Convergence signals on tokens with healthy bundle scores (low coordination, distributed ownership) carry higher weight than those showing supply concentration risk.

Bundle Analysis and Risk Assessment
Whale detection alone isn't enough. You need bundle analysis to assess whether whale-endorsed tokens can actually deliver returns or if supply concentration will trap your capital.
Bundle analysis detects coordinated wallet activity at token launch. The system identifies how much supply the creation team controls, whether exits are feasible at scale, and the probability of coordinated dumps.
Grading follows a clear hierarchy: ALPHA (distributed ownership, clean launch), PROMISING (minor coordination flags), CAUTION (moderate supply concentration), and AVOID (high dump probability).
Supply ownership calculations reveal what percentage of tokens the creation team and associated wallets control. Tokens with 60%+ team ownership rarely allow profitable exits for followers.
Exit difficulty analysis models whether the bonding curve can absorb selling pressure at various market caps. Tokens with thin liquidity relative to whale holdings face inevitable price collapse when whales exit.
